Output f6a4dacdd8a22504434cbd38f53e68c6e3737e79a50f9d39b770f9a820349447:4

value
101351774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1db324b76e4871e65a32405a8c6b39c5b9dfc4 OP_EQUAL
address
MEvuqn5HTaaiRPYRUYYk6j3SxQwe6PL6FB
transaction
f6a4dacdd8a22504434cbd38f53e68c6e3737e79a50f9d39b770f9a820349447
spent
true